Output 76f9a254d860484ae34fbba854799ecc949da29bb012a6a22388a96cb09674b9:15

value
29669255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e30334c3540036cb13ec862d741b15a6a5e29d2d OP_EQUAL
address
MUbVTjrxpZpU1KH1FkJyip7j3BhVRShxRi
transaction
76f9a254d860484ae34fbba854799ecc949da29bb012a6a22388a96cb09674b9
spent
true